On Fri, 06 Mar, the Hong Kong Monetary Authority ("HKMA") announced that the official foreign currency reserve assets of Hong Kong reached US$439.2 billion by the end of February 2026, a notable increase from US$435.6 billion recorded in January 2026.

The report also noted the absence of unsettled foreign exchange contracts at the end of both February and January 2026.

These reserves equate to over five times the currency in circulation and account for approximately 38% of Hong Kong's dollar M3.
